Dyspraxic AF

Dyspraxia, often discussed clinically as developmental coordination disorder, can affect motor planning, coordination, spatial organization, sequencing, handwriting, handling objects, and the fatigue created by ordinary physical tasks.

Motor planning, coordination, setup, fatigue

A task can be simple in theory and still contain too much handling

A lot of dyspraxic people are doing extra planning and correction every time a task involves reaching, balancing, gripping, carrying, sequencing movements, navigating space, or setting up multiple objects. The cost may show up as slowness, spills, dropped steps, avoidance, pain, or fatigue rather than obvious “coordination.”

How this can show up

The useful question is not “Do I match every trait?” It is “Which patterns are changing access, effort, comfort, or participation for me?”

Motor planning

Knowing the goal does not automatically provide the sequence of movements needed to reach it.

Fine-motor load

Writing, fastening, opening, cutting, pouring, typing, or manipulating small pieces may take sustained effort.

Spatial organization

Crowded surfaces, unclear placement, navigation, parking, stairs, and object position can increase demand.

Sequencing and setup

Tasks with many tools or handoffs may fail before the central activity begins.

Fatigue and recovery

Constant correction and concentration can make physical and administrative tasks more tiring than expected.

Adaptation skill

People often develop creative workarounds, careful preparation, and strong problem-solving through repeated adaptation.

Support function first

Things worth testing

Try these in your own life one at a time. Keep what reduces effort, improves access, or protects capacity. Change or drop what does not.

  • Reduce the number of objects, handoffs, and setup actions required.
  • Choose stable, lightweight, easy-grip, long-handled, or one-handed tools where useful.
  • Give frequently used items a reachable and consistent home.
  • Use trays, nonslip surfaces, containers, and staging areas to control movement through the task.
  • Break movement sequences into visible steps and practice the actual task in context.
  • Budget for the fatigue created by coordination, navigation, and repeated correction.

Research & Evidence

Read the source research

Every study cited here also has a full NDAF Research & Evidence page in the Free Resources library. Open the NDAF summary first, then use the source links there to review the original paper.

Clinical guidelineClinical recommendations

International recommendations for developmental coordination disorder

Blank et al., 2019

This international guideline emphasizes individualized assessment, participation, psychosocial effects, interdisciplinary support, and task-oriented intervention. Most evidence remains stronger for children than adults.

Meta-analysisTask-oriented intervention

Motor interventions for children with DCD

Smits-Engelsman et al., 2013

The meta-analysis found stronger effects for task-oriented approaches and occupational or physical therapy than for process-oriented approaches. This does not make a child-focused intervention an adult self-help protocol.

Qualitative studyAdult daily life

Functional mobility of adults with DCD

Tal-Saban et al., 2018

A small qualitative study described effects extending beyond movement, including fatigue, anxiety, participation, and the work required to manage everyday activities.
